Abstract:
The dependence of the active-medium gain in a waveguide CO2 laser on the local radiation density in the active volume is investigated theoretically and an examination is made of the dependence of the saturation parameter on the pressure, pump-current density, and internal diameter of the laser tube. A report is given of an experimental study of the pressure dependence of the saturation parameter for two compositions of a CO2–N2–He gas mixture. The theoretical and experimental results are compared.
